Job Description: SAP HR / Payroll Consultant Architect
Experience: 8+ Years (preferred)
Location: Remote
Employment Type: Contract
Role Summary:
We are seeking an experienced SAP HR / Payroll Consultant / Architect for a blended functional and technical role. The ideal candidate will provide solution architecture leadership, support SAP Human Resources and Payroll processes, and work closely with both business and IT stakeholders to design, implement, and optimize SAP HR/Payroll solutions. This role requires deep hands-on expertise along with the ability to lead and guide enterprise-wide SAP HR initiatives.
Key Responsibilities:
- Provide SAP HR/Payroll solution architecture and design leadership aligned with business requirements.
- Support and enhance SAP HCM / Payroll processes, including configuration, customization, and troubleshooting.
- Collaborate with business users, HR teams, and technical stakeholders to gather requirements and translate them into effective SAP solutions.
- Lead functional design for core SAP HR modules such as PA, OM, Payroll, Time Management, and related integrations.
- Oversee and guide technical development activities, including enhancements, interfaces, reports, forms, and workflows.
- Ensure seamless integration between SAP HR/Payroll and Finance (FI), third-party payroll providers, and external systems.
- Participate in end-to-end SAP project delivery, including design, build, testing, deployment, and post-go-live support.
- Provide leadership and mentoring to junior consultants and support teams.
- Manage production support, issue resolution, change requests, and continuous improvement initiatives.
- Develop and maintain solution architecture documents, functional specifications, and process documentation.
- Ensure compliance with payroll regulations, data security, and SAP best practices.
Required Qualifications & Skills:
- Bachelor s degree in Human Resources, Computer Science, Information Systems, or a related field.
- 8+ years of SAP HR / Payroll experience, including multiple full-cycle SAP implementations.
- Strong hands-on expertise in SAP HCM Payroll, with functional knowledge of PA, OM, Time Management, and integrations.
- Experience in SAP HR/Payroll architecture and solution design.
- Working knowledge of SAP HR technical components such as schemas, PCRs, BAdIs, user exits, and interfaces.
- Experience integrating SAP HR with FI/CO, third-party payroll vendors, and external HR systems.
- Strong stakeholder management and communication skills, with the ability to work across business and IT teams.
- Proven leadership experience in guiding teams and delivering complex SAP HR initiatives.
- Excellent analytical, problem-solving, and documentation skills.
- Experience with SAP S/4HANA HCM, SuccessFactors, or Employee Central Payroll is a plus.
